Unghiul (English: The Angle) is a newspaper published in Ungheni, Moldova. It was co-founded in 1997 by Nicolae Sanduleac, who took over as director shortly after and managed the newspaper until his death in 2019.[2]

The first issue was released on 20 July 1997.[1]
